SYMPTOM
MODE CALIBRATION FAULT - MANUAL A/C
TEST NOTE
This symptom is diagnosed using the test BLEND CALIBRATION FAULT - MANUAL A/C.
WHEN MONITORED
When the HVAC Door Recalibration is executed. With the ignition ON (door actuator(s)/circuit(s) shorted low only).
SET CONDITION
If the Mode Door drive span found is outside the tolerance. If the Mode Door Actuator/circuit is open. If the Blend Door(s) (Driver [Zone], Pass, Rear), Mode Door(s) (Front, Rear), Recirculation Door Actuator(s)/circuit(s) are shorted low. (This will also set Blend Calibration/Overcurrent (Front, Rear), Mode Calibration/Overcurrent (Front, Rear), Recirculation Calibration/Overcurrent, Zone Calibration/Overcurrent DTCs.)
POSSIBLE CAUSES
- Additional code(s) present
- Door actuator
- Blend actuator/linkage/door
- Recirculation actuator/linkage/door
- Mode actuator/lineage/door
- Door actuator driver circuit open
- Common door driver circuit open
- A/C - heater control module
